2. WTTC Safe Travel Stamp
Through Wesgro, the Western Cape has been awarded the rights to utilise the WTTC Safe Travel stamp.  The intention is to subtly promote that we are a safe destination whilst ensuring that all protocols are in place.  Please see the press release linked here and should you, as a product, wish to utilise the stamp for your facility and promotional material, please liaise with Inge@wesgro.co.za.   Read more here
 
3. Interactive Street Art
In line with the Knynsa Municipality’s approved Destination Management Plan, we are working with the Knysna Art Society to develop interactive street art.  The intention is that these pieces will be permanent, promote the destination and tourist spread whilst resonating with a theme of the greater Knysna areas assets.  The closing date is Monday, 14 September for proposal submissions to be made to the art society.   Please see the Call for proposals and project brief
